To configure the Privacy masking, do the following:

  1. Go to the Detection Tools tab.
  2. Below the required camera, click Create…  Category: Trackers  Privacy masking.

By default, the detection tool is enabled and set to hide stationary objects.

If necessary, you can change the detection tool parameters. The list of parameters is given in the table:

Detection threshold15Specify the Detection threshold for objects in percent. If the recognition probability falls below the specified value, the data will be ignored. The higher the value, the higher the sensitivity to recognizing and masking objects. The value must be in the range [5, 100]

Neural networkYesBy default, the parameter is disabled. The detection tool works on the basis of an algorithm without neural network, ignoring the value specified in the Neural network file parameter. If the detection tool cannot correctly detect an object in the frame, select the Yes value. In the Neural network file parameter, select a custom neural network that is a privacy mask neural network. A detection tool with a neural network algorithm based on this neural network will be created
No
Neural network file

If you use a custom neural network, select the corresponding file.

Attention!

  • To train your neural network, contact AxxonSoft (see Data collection requirements for neural network training).
  • If the neural network file is not specified, the default file will be used that is selected automatically depending on the selected processor for the neural network operation (Decoder mode). If you use a custom neural network, enter a path to the file.
  • To ensure the correct operation of the neural network in Linux OS, the corresponding file must be located in the /opt/AxxonSoft/DetectorPack/NeuroSDK directory. 
  • If you use standard neural network (training wasn't performed in operating conditions), we guarantee the overall accuracy of 80-95% and the percentage of false positives of 5-20%. The standard neural networks are located in the C:\Program Files\Common Files\AxxonSoft\DetectorPack\NeuroSDK directory.

Attention!

Correct operation of the detection tool isn't guaranteed before 10 minutes from the moment of its creation or making any changes in the detection tool settings.
